Anti-SDCBP Immunohistochemistry Kit (CAT#: VS-0325-XY2012)
This SDCBP IHC Kit provides a complete set of tools for immunohistochemistry. It is convenient to use as all components are included. It works well with both paraffin and frozen sections. The high - quality antibodies in the kit can precisely detect SDCBP, which is essential for studying the biological functions related to SDCBP, such as its role in signal transduction pathways.

Specifications
- Application
- IHC
- Size
- 50 Tests
- Species Reactivity
- Human, Mouse, Rat
- Target
- SDCBP
- Primary Antibody
- Rabbit Anti-SDCBP Antibody
- Secondary Antibody
- Goat anti-Rabbit Antibody, HRP
- Sample Type
- FFPE tissue; Frozen section tissue
- Kit Storage
- All reagents should be kept at 2-8°C. The kit remains stable for up to 6 months after arrival.
